The Historical Context: A Rivalry Forged in Time

The India-Pakistan cricket rivalry is far more than just a sporting competition; it's a reflection of the complex history and enduring tensions between the two nations. To truly understand the intensity of these matches, you need to understand the backdrop against which they are played. The partition of India in 1947, which led to the creation of Pakistan, sowed the seeds of a rivalry that would extend far beyond the cricket field. The political and social implications of this separation have always lingered, influencing the way these games are perceived and experienced by fans. These matches provide a unique platform for the expression of national pride and the desire for supremacy, making them highly charged affairs. Every game is loaded with historical baggage, representing more than just a victory or loss; it represents a triumph of one nation over another. Players like Sachin Tendulkar and Wasim Akram are household names, revered by fans on both sides of the border. Sachin's mastery with the bat and his incredible performances against Pakistan have become legendary. Wasim Akram's pace, swing, and ability to take wickets under pressure made him a nightmare for Indian batsmen. Then there are the likes of Virat Kohli, with his aggressive batting style and record-breaking achievements, and Imran Khan, whose leadership and all-round abilities propelled Pakistan to victory on numerous occasions.
